Can Online Vets Write a Prescription in New Jersey?
One common question is whether a vet can write prescriptions for the pets seen online. While it would be convenient for pet moms and dads, not all online veterinarians can write prescriptions. Typically when you go to schedule an appointment, it says if the vet you choose can write prescriptions so be sure to verify the veterinarian info concerning writing prescriptions in New Jersey.
This may be due to the fact that there is no VCPR with an online veterinarian. The VCPR, or veterinary-client-patient relationship, is an unique kind of relationship formed in between a veterinarian, pet parents (the customers), and their pet (the patients). A lot of states require a veterinarian to take a look at a pet face to face to establish a VCPR.
The VCPR assists guarantee that a veterinarian is familiar enough with your pet’s current and past case history to diagnose and treat any medical issues, which you can ask concerns and comprehend the diagnosis and treatment alternatives advised by the veterinarian.

Learning When Something Is an Emergency
Triage is another area where online veterinarians can be very helpful. It includes figuring out whether a scenario is an emergency that requires instant attention, or if it can wait up until it’s easier to get help. Questions about throwing up and diarrhea are very common. Vomiting and diarrhea can show anything from some mild indigestion from consuming too many pet treats, to extreme illness such as toxicity.
As pet parents, it is extremely tough to understand how serious these signs can be. Veterinarians are trained to assess the urgency of a circumstance. An online veterinarian can translate your pet’s signs and medical history and inform you whether your dog requires to be seen immediately by an emergency veterinarian, or whether it can wait until your regular veterinarian’s office is open.

General Details on Preventative Care
Online veterinarians are outstanding resources for recommendations on preventative care. One typical example is going over flea, tick, and heartworm prevention with pet moms and dads. There are many different parasite avoidance products out there that it can be really hard to know which kill adult fleas short-term vs. preventing fleas all month.
Some products cover multiple kinds of parasites and might be the only product needed, while others can be extremely efficient, however do not protect versus fleas or ticks, so they need to be coupled with another item for full protection. On top of that, it can be challenging to understand how to use specific topical flea and tick medications.
While you ought to constantly talk to your veterinarian about which products might be best for your specific pet based on their age, type, and case history, online veterinarians can assist by means of education, item suggestions, and online resources.
Online Vet Chat vs. Video Consultation
Recently, more online veterinary services are offering video visits along with chat or text-based discussions. Chats are excellent for the pet parents who don’t have access to video conferencing tools, and they can provide a great deal of helpful info. Nevertheless, a video visit opens more possibilities. Video visits enable you to make a more authentic connection with the veterinarian.
Being able to see such things as a pet’s breathing rate, teeth, eyes, ears, fur, and skin permits the veterinarian to get a much better concept of a patient’s status. Video also allows instant feedback with both verbal and nonverbal cues, as opposed to having to wait on somebody to type an action.
